Sales, Marketing and Customer Service In this segment focus would be on the marketing, sales and customer service segment of the fitness and leisure club. As the customer survey report indicate, the customers seem to be quite satisfied with the services being offered in the club, but the yearbook statistics for marketing or customer service reveal a different picture, and sales is totally depended on these two aspect. The sports hall is closed for two calendar month as the roof is leaky, poor food safety standards, etc. These are maintenance drawbacks, which reveal that the council and employees of the centre are not marketing their services vigorous to the customers. In such case immediate refurbishment of the centres are required. If the quality of facilities and amenities offered to the customers are improved and provided in a systematic manner, through and through discipline planning and restoration, then this condition will improve. Sales will automatically increase when the centres are renovated and re-launched along with all the facilities that would also include a engineering science based framework for performance, and sales assessment and monitoring (Lewis, 2007). As far as the record of customer service goes for these centres, it is even poor because the female members are not safe there are no female lifeguards, and many more. The assistant manager is being accused of sexually harassing the female staff, which reveals that when the environment of the placement and the standard of customer service can be expected from the incidents mentioned. The quality of cus tomer service and safety of members especially female and children is necessary (Jeffs, 2008). The action plan for marketing and customer service would be discussed in quantitys to provide a clear view of what needs to be done The first step would be to list all the refurbishment work that needs to be done for the centres. The second step should be to estimate the refurbishment cost, and assess the sources through which funds would be derived for refurbishment. The third step should be to develop strategies to offer all those facilities appropriately to the customers, for which Fridley Leisure Centre is known for. The fourth step to prescribe for financial assistance from the assumed sources. The fifth step would be to re-launch the centres, invite members, and ensure them of good environment, facilities, and safety (Griffin, 2012). The final step would be to stay cerebrate towards the safety and specific requirement of female members and children. This is a way of extensive mark eting through which revenue will increase aggressively. The club membership erst became stagnant, will start increasing again. Goodwill will increase for improved customer service, and increasing level of safety. It will also assist in receiving grants from governance for further financial assistance and improvements (Brassington, and Pettitt, 2007).
